Dattatray Madvi Elected as President of Thane District Koli Community
Unanimous Decision at Community Meeting
Dattatray Madvi has been unanimously elected as the President of the Thane District Koli Community. The election was held on June 30, 2025, during a meeting organized at Koli Samaj Bhavan, Kalyan-Lonad.
The meeting was attended by various community leaders and members. The event was chaired by Ekveera Devi Temple Committee, and on July 16, the formal announcement of Madvi’s appointment was made. Under his leadership, the community aims to strengthen unity and work on development issues affecting the Koli population in the region.
